Global Spectrum selected again to run SOEC

PENTICTON – Penticton sticks with Global Spectrum who won the bidding war to run the South Okanagan Event Centre complex.

Penticton and the company signed a 5.5 year management contract. Global Spectrum will run the centre's operations, marketing, food and beverage services and ticketing. The announcement came after a special council meeting held early Monday morning.

There were five bids and each proposal was reviewed by a selection committee of council members, staff and community members. Global Spectrum scored the highest.

The new contract will consolidate four agreements into two – for facility management and ticketing. The streamlined agreements will reduce the city's contribution to the facility building on the $1 million operational savings achieved since 2009.

An impact study found more than $33.9 million in economic activity is generated as a result of events held at the SOEC complex. The economic spinoffs of this complex support an estimated 360 jobs in the region.
